The cost of an automated guided vehicle depends on the type of vehicle, starting from 14.000 for an AGC, near 30.000 for a towing tractor, 60.000 for an automated pallet jack, around 80.000 for a forklift AGV and 150.000-200.000 for an automated VNA. The system combines a Kuka LBR iiwa 14 R820 CR robot mounted on one of the company’s KMP 200 CR automated mobile platforms. The cost of an automated guided vehicle depends on the type of vehicle, starting from 14.000 for an AGC, near 30.000 for a towing tractor, 60.000 for an automated pallet jack, around 80.000 for a forklift AGV and 150.000-200.000 for an automated VNA. Kuka Robotics Corporation’s mobile robotic wafer-handling system for human/machine collaboration offers a solution for material transport of 200 mm or 300 mm wafer boxes and SMIF boxes, open cassette machine loading and unloading.
